Irradiated Diamond
Irradiated Diamond is a mutated material that only the Incubator can create from a diamond, at 25% odds per 8000 EU attempt.
Description
Irradiated Diamond is the first rung of the energy-density branch on the Incubator's evolution ladder, and honesty first: nothing in the current Ala Industrial release consumes it. The higher rungs, such as the diamond matrix, are planned for a future release, so treat the gem as stockpile material until then. There is no crafting-table recipe for Irradiated Diamond and no reverse mutation back into a diamond. Every success also rolls a rarity grade: a Common result (70%) stacks to 64 with no trace, while Rare, Epic and Legendary results (20/8/2%) gain colored names. Irradiated Diamond behaves identically on Fabric and NeoForge in Minecraft 26.2 (Java Edition).

Java Edition Guide
How to get an Irradiated Diamond in Ala Industrial
-
1
Build the Incubator
Craft the Incubator base (1 machine casing, 2 uranium plates, 3 glass, 1 electronic circuit, 2 iron plates) and place any glass block on top to form the irradiation dome.
-
2
Insert a Creation Chip
Put the Creation Chip in the top-left slot. It is crafted from an Empty Chip flanked by a diamond and an echo shard with a uranium plate below, and the machine never consumes it.
-
3
Connect LV power
The Incubator draws 8 EU/tick while running and its internal buffer stores 8000 EU — exactly one creation attempt. Any LV power source up to 32 EU/tick keeps the machine cycling.
-
4
Load uranium fuel
Place a uranium ingot in the fuel slot: one ingot holds three irradiation charges and burns down into Depleted Uranium in the ash slot, which feeds the future nuclear branch.
-
5
Run the diamond
Drop a diamond in the input slot and wait 50 seconds (1000 ticks). The attempt costs 8000 EU and succeeds 25% of the time; a plain failure loses the diamond, and 5% of attempts leave Irradiated Slag.
Nothing consumes Irradiated Diamond in the current release — the higher rungs of the energy-density ladder are future content, so stockpile results instead of building an Incubator farm around them.

Frequently asked questions
How do you get an Irradiated Diamond?
Only the Incubator can produce it: insert a Creation Chip, power the machine with LV, feed it uranium ingots and run a diamond through the 50-second creation cycle, which succeeds 25% of the time.
Can you craft Irradiated Diamond at a crafting table?
No. The mutation exists only inside the Incubator, and there is no reverse recipe that turns an Irradiated Diamond back into a diamond either.
How much does one attempt cost?
One creation attempt lasts 1000 ticks (50 seconds) and consumes 8000 EU plus one of the three charges stored in a uranium ingot. The Incubator draws 8 EU/tick, and its buffer holds exactly one full attempt.
What happens when a mutation fails?
The input diamond is lost. In 5% of attempts the machine drops Irradiated Slag into the output slot instead of an empty failure; the slag is a dead-end item with no recipes.
What is Irradiated Diamond used for?
Nothing in the current Ala Industrial release consumes it. It is the first rung of the energy-density evolution ladder; the higher rungs, such as the diamond matrix, arrive in a future release.
Is Irradiated Diamond renewable?
No. Both inputs are finite — diamonds and uranium come from ore — so every failed attempt permanently destroys a diamond.
